While Round Lake may not host a large number of security company headquarters, it is effectively covered by established players in neighboring cities such as Libertyville, Northbrook, and Wauconda. **Typical Pricing:** Pricing is in line with national averages. Basic monitored alarm systems typically start with installation fees of $99-$199 and monthly monitoring ranging from $35 to $60. More advanced systems with smart home integration, video doorbells, and multiple security cameras will have higher upfront equipment costs ($500-$1500+) and can push monthly monitoring into the $60+ range. In Round Lake, a professionally installed, monitored system typically ranges from $0 to $200 upfront for equipment with a 24-36 month contract, plus monthly fees of $30-$60. The Village of Round Lake does not require a specific security system permit for residential installation, but it's always wise to confirm with the Building Department. Be aware that Illinois state law requires security companies to be licensed by the Illinois Department of Financial and Professional Regulation (IDFPR), which helps regulate pricing and contract transparency.
Round Lake's cold, snowy winters and humid summers demand durable equipment. You'll want outdoor cameras with a wide operating temperature range (e.g., -22°F to 140°F) and weatherproof (IP65+) ratings to handle lake-effect snow and summer storms. Consider systems with battery and cellular backup, as severe winter ice or summer thunderstorms can occasionally knock out local power and internet lines, ensuring your monitoring stays active.
While Round Lake is generally a safe community, reviewing the Round Lake Police Department's annual crime statistics can inform your setup. Common concerns in the area, like many suburban locales, include package theft and occasional burglaries targeting unattended homes. This makes features like doorbell cameras, motion-activated lighting for driveways, and sensors on all ground-floor windows and doors particularly valuable for local homeowners.
First, verify the company holds an active Illinois Electronic Security Contractor license from the IDFPR. Choose a provider with a local service and response team familiar with the Round Lake area, as this ensures faster installation and repair times. Read reviews specific to their service in Lake County and ask about their experience with local alarm response protocols with the Round Lake Police Department.
Beyond a robust security system, use smart home integrations to simulate occupancy with timed lights. For winter-specific concerns, partner with a local service to regularly clear driveways and footprints to avoid signs of vacancy, and install freeze sensors on pipes and a temperature monitor to alert you via your security app if interior heat fails. Ensure your security provider knows your emergency contact list in case of a freeze or break-in alarm while you're away.
